UNITED STATE Navy Relieves Commander of USS Theodore Roosevelt After Letter Leak
SUBMIT PICTURE: The warship Theodore Roosevelt is imagined as it goes into the port in Da Nang, Vietnam, March 5, 2020. REUTERS/Kham/File Photo

reuters logo

By Idrees Ali and also Phil Stewart WASHINGTON, April 2 (Reuters)– The UNITED STATE Navy on Thursday alleviated the leader of the warship Theodore Roosevelt, that composed a pungent letter that dripped to the general public asking the Navy for more powerful actions to manage a coronavirus break out onboard the ship.

The elimination of Captain Brett Crozier from the command of the 5,000-person vessel, which was initially reported by Reuters, was introduced by acting UNITED STATE Navy Secretary Thomas Modly, that claimed the leader worked out inadequate judgment.

Modly claimed the letter was sent out with the pecking order yet Crozier did not protect it from being launched outside the chain.

“It raised alarm bells unnecessarily,” Modly claimed.

Over 100 employees on the ship have actually examined favorable for the coronavirus up until now.

In the four-page letter, Crozier defined a stark scenario aboard the nuclear-powered provider as even more seafarers examined favorable for the extremely infectious respiratory system infection.

He required “decisive action”: eliminating over 4,000 seafarers from the ship and also separating them. He claimed that unless the Navy acted instantly, it would certainly be falling short to correctly protect “our most trusted asset – our sailors.”

The letter placed the Pentagon on the protective concerning whether it was doing sufficient to maintain the battleship’s team participants secure, and also startled the family members of those aboard the vessel, whose house port remains in San Diego.

The provider remained in the Pacific when the Navy reported its initial coronavirus situation a week earlier. It has actually because anchored at UNITED STATE Naval Base Guam on the southerly end of the American island area in the westernPacific (Reporting by Idrees Ali and also Phil Stewart; Editing by Mary Milliken and also Peter Cooney)
